It is the fundamental pursuit of Marxism to promote the freedom and liberation of human beings and realize the free and all-round development of all people.It is the gist of Marxist philosophy to take"people engaged in practical activities" as the starting point,correctly understand and grasp "the opposition between the real things and the things that should be","discover the new world through criticizing the old world",and then take correct actions to "change the world"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ology is carried out under the guidance of the above goals and ideas.Marx emphasized that the fundamental difference between humans and other animals lies in their ability to produce the means of subsistence they need to survive through labor.Humans can do this because of the creation and use of science and technology in labor.To make science and technology better serve the promotion of social progress,and then serve the realization of human freedom and all-round development,we must fully and profoundly understand science and technology.To understand science and technology comprehensively and profoundly,we must conduct a comprehensive critique and investigation of them in the context of history,reality and future,from the perspective of social criticism,and from the dimensions of intermediary and norm.Marx’s thoughts on science and technology are scattered throughout numerous treatises,notes and letters from his youth to old age,with lofty intentions and richly imaginative content,and are an indispensable part of historical materialism.Based on Marx’s established texts,this article carefully audits and assesses the content relating to science and technology.In addition to the introduction,it includes 5 main parts.In part one,this paper addresses the background and formation of Marx’s critique of science and technology.Marx lived in 19th century Europe.At that time,industrial science and technology flourished and were widely implemented,and "critique" had become the fundamental feature of philosophical thinking.The formation of Marx’s critical thought of science and technology underwent an extended process from inception to development and then to maturity.In part two,this study illustrates the philosophical basis,pertinence and main characteristics of Marx’s critique of science and technology.Starting from "people engaged in prpost-industrial society and opened up a new realm of critical thinking about nature,society and human relationsactical activities",historical materialism revealed the basic structure and development law of,provided a solid philosophical foundation for Marx’s critique of science and technology on the basis of ontology,epistemology,methodology and values,Marx’s investigation of science and technology is combined with his critique of general capitalism.In reality,his investigation and critique mainly addressed the suffering of the working class under the emerging capitalist system.Theoretically,his investigation critiqued the paranoia of utilitarianism and positivism,the "abstract practice" and"abstract man" that German philosophers in the Post-Hegelian era championed,and the hypocrisy of bourgeois political economy.Social critique from the perspective of the humanistic ideals,the combination of the investigation of science and technology and the criticism of capital,and the integration of theoretical analysis and empirical research are the main characteristics of Marx’s science and technology critique.In part three,this study provides the main content of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ology.The content of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ology is extremely rich,mainly involving the relationship between science and technology,the relationship between science and technology and nature,man and society,the alienation of science and technology,and idealized science and technology.Among them,the following three aspects are the core:The first is about science,technology and people.Science and technology are created by humans,and also define humans to create their future.Therefore,science and technology must serve to demonstrate,develop and protect human essence.Only by adhering to this fundamental principle can we correctly view the social role of science and technology and effectively regulate the use and development of science and technology.The second is about science and technology and nature and society.Science and technology are always accompanied by human society,which are an important force for promoting social progress.However,from the perspective of Marx,the capitalist application of science and technology intensified the hostility between people,destroyed the natural basis for human existence,and caused the alienation of science and technology.The essence of the alienation of science and technology is the alienation of labor and the alienation of human essence.The third is about idealized science and technology.Idealized science and technology make the material transformation between man and nature "the least cost" and "the most in line with human nature",which is the unity of the external scale of nature and the internal scale of man,the unity of regularity and purpose.In part four,this survey presents an examination of western scholars’ critical thinking on modern science and technology.Since the death of Marx,science and technology have developed tremendously.Husserl,Heidegger,Marcuse,Habermas,and other ecological Marxists,after Marx,also criticized science and technology.Their critical thinking has had a relatively large academic and social impact.Due to the different levels of development of science and technology in different eras,the social impacts they have produced are different,and the focus of their scientific and technological critique and the conclusions drawn are also quite different from those of Marx.Since these critical reflections all involve the core issue of science and technology and the essence of human beings,they have a certain inheritance relationship with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ology,and are a useful supplement to it and cannot be bypassed.Taking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ology as a guide,examining their critical thinking on science and technology,clarifying its essence and drawing on its essence is extremely beneficial for us to consider the contemporary value of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ology.In part five,this study speculates on the contemporary enlightenment of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ology.Science and technology must serve human liberation and social development,that is,serving the display,development and protection of the potential of humanity,serving the development of productive forces and adjust social relations.This is the core value advocated by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ology.In the contemporary era,the comprehensive competition between political states,centered on scientific and technological innovation,is strongly affecting global economic and political patterns.Artificial intelligence based on information science and biotechnology based on life sciences are developing rapidly.The coming social risks are becoming increasingly prominent.These are the realistic preconditions that must be considered when thinking about the contemporary value of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ology.A deep understanding and a comprehensive grasp of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ology can help establish positive scientific and technological values,risks and development concepts,which has important guiding significance to promote scientific and technological innovation,accelerates the construction of ecological civilizations,and promotes the organic unity of scientific spirit and humanistic spirit.To sum up,Marx’s critical thinking on science and technology has two fundamental dimensions:one is the intermediary dimension,and the other is the normative dimension.We must fully grasp the two dimensions of science and technology,to promote the free and comprehensive development of all people as the most fundamental purpose,and the fulfillment of human potential as an important basis to guide and regulate the development of science and technology.
